Understanding the Basics of AGV
Before we define Special Custom AGV, it's essential to understand what an AGV is. An Automated Guided Vehicle is a mobile robot that follows markers or wires in the floor, or uses vision, magnets, or lasers for navigation. AGVs are widely used in industrial applications to transport materials from one location to another. They can significantly improve efficiency, reduce labor costs, and enhance safety in the workplace.
Traditional AGVs are designed to perform standard tasks in a predefined environment. They are usually mass - produced with a set of standard features and capabilities. For example, a common AGV might be used to move pallets between a warehouse and a production line in a manufacturing facility. These standard AGVs are efficient for general - purpose applications where the tasks are repetitive and the environment is relatively stable.
What Makes an AGV "Special Custom"?
Special Custom AGVs, on the other hand, are tailored to meet specific and often unique requirements. These requirements can stem from various factors, such as the nature of the industry, the type of materials being transported, the layout of the facility, or the specific operational processes.
Industry - Specific Requirements
Different industries have different needs. For instance, in the pharmaceutical industry, AGVs need to meet strict hygiene and cleanliness standards. They may need to be made of materials that can be easily sanitized and operate in a dust - free environment. In the food and beverage industry, AGVs must comply with food safety regulations. Special Custom AGVs for these industries can be designed with special coatings, sealed components, and cleaning mechanisms to ensure that they do not contaminate the products.
In the automotive industry, where large and heavy components need to be transported, Special Custom AGVs can be built with high - load capacity and precise positioning systems. These AGVs can handle the weight of engines, chassis, and other large parts and place them accurately at the assembly stations.
Material - Specific Requirements
The type of materials being transported also plays a crucial role in customizing AGVs. If the materials are fragile, the AGV needs to have a gentle handling mechanism to prevent damage. For example, in the electronics industry, where delicate circuit boards are transported, Special Custom AGVs can be equipped with shock - absorbing features and precise motion control to ensure the safety of the components.
On the other hand, if the materials are hazardous or explosive, such as in the chemical or oil and gas industries, Special Custom AGVs need to be explosion - proof. An Explosion - proof Collaborative AGV is designed to operate safely in potentially explosive atmospheres. It is built with special electrical components, enclosures, and ventilation systems to prevent the ignition of flammable substances.
Facility - Specific Requirements
The layout and characteristics of the facility where the AGV will operate can also necessitate customization. In a facility with narrow aisles, a Special Custom AGV can be designed with a compact size and a high - maneuverability steering system. This allows the AGV to navigate through tight spaces efficiently.
In a multi - level facility, such as a multi - story warehouse, AGVs may need to be able to operate on elevators or ramps. Special Custom AGVs can be equipped with features like elevator interfacing systems and ramp - climbing capabilities to adapt to these complex environments.
Operational Process - Specific Requirements
Some companies have unique operational processes that require specialized AGV functions. For example, a company may have a just - in - time production system, where materials need to be delivered at precise times. Special Custom AGVs can be integrated with the company's production planning system to ensure timely and accurate material delivery.
Examples of Special Custom AGVs
Customized Heavy duty Automated Guided Cart
A Customized Heavy duty Automated Guided Cart is a prime example of a Special Custom AGV. These carts are designed to handle extremely heavy loads, often in industrial settings such as steel mills, foundries, and large - scale manufacturing plants. They can be customized with different load - carrying capacities, ranging from several tons to hundreds of tons.
These heavy - duty AGVs can be equipped with various types of lifting mechanisms, such as hydraulic lifts or scissor lifts, to handle different types of loads. They also have advanced navigation systems to ensure accurate movement and positioning, even when carrying heavy loads.
Customized Heavy Duty Explosion - Proof Automatic Transfer Cart
In industries where explosive substances are present, a Customized Heavy Duty Explosion - Proof Automatic Transfer Cart is essential. These carts are designed with explosion - proof enclosures for all electrical components, including motors, controllers, and sensors. They also have special grounding systems to prevent static electricity buildup, which could potentially ignite the explosive atmosphere.


These heavy - duty explosion - proof AGVs can be used to transport hazardous materials such as chemicals, fuels, and explosives safely within the facility.
